In regards to how to be a good leader at work, being creative and innovative is a skill that will certainly be advantageous. Reliable leaders are forward thinking and are always searching for ways to expand the firm. One of the main qualities of a good leader is to challenge traditional models of working and try out brand-new systems. They urge individuals to think outside of the box, sustain new ideas and are open-minded to calculated risks. Leaders who promote a culture of innovation can help give their firms a competitive edge and keep them pertinent in the ever-evolving market.

Whilst there is a lot of variation between the different markets, what makes a good leader in the workplace often continues to be consistent and universal across all sectors. For example, one of the most important skills of a good leader is efficient communication. It is a well-known truth that clear, consistent and transparent communication is at the heart of every successful company and work culture. Communication is more than simply offering guidelines; instead, it likewise suggests guaranteeing that every member of the larger group feels informed, valued and aligned with the business's objectives. Establishing a company standard where team conferences, one-to-one sessions and e-mails are the norm can help avoid any type of misunderstandings or miscommunications. Both spoken and non-verbal communication cultivates an open environment where staff members feel comfy voicing their ideas and problems, which boosts the general engagement and cohesion of the whole group.

In regards to how to lead a company effectively, one of the core skills is decision making and problem solving. Leaders are frequently confronted with complicated difficulties in their companies, whether its an internal or external problem. It can be anything from a small technical issue to a larger problem in the marketplace like an economic decrease. Whatever the problem is, one of the core characteristics of a good leader is a capability to make some difficult and quick choices to resolve these problems. Informed decision making in the workplace implies not being reactive and taking the time to gather the pertinent information, assess the risks and think about both the short-term and long-term impacts. Likewise, problem solving requires a calm and logical way of thinking, where leaders look to resolve the root cause of the problem as opposed to offer a temporary solution. By solving problems and making informed decisions, leaders play a main role in establishing a clear direction to the business.
